What can I expect from the weather in Walnut?
Weather is only one factor, but it can really affect your travel plans, especially when you're planning an extended stay in Walnut. The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 77°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 45°F. Average annual precipitation for Walnut is 63 inches.

What's the best way to get to and around Walnut?
Knowing a bit about the transportation options can save you time when you get to your destination. Fly into Corinth, MS (CRX-Roscoe Turner Field), which is located 17.1 mi (27.5 km) from the city center. Otherwise, look for flights into Tupelo, MS (TUP-Tupelo Regional), which is 47.6 mi (76.6 km) away. If you'd like to explore around the area, consider renting a car to take in more sights.
